Summary
A very buoyant period for imports in general and Mexican products in particular helped to deliver growth for the beer category, although mainstream domestic brands remain under pressure not only from imports but also from craft beer, cider and FABs. Seasonally adjusted retail sales were estimated to be up very slightly in the fourth quarter, but only when the increasingly significant online business is included. One of the warmest fourth quarters for many years undoubtedly helped to create positive momentum for beverage business.

Key Findings
- It was a very strong quarter for premium water, and this segment is increasingly looking like the “craft” segment of the water category

- In beer, once again it was the import and craft segments which lifted category sales, while the mainstream domestic beer market continued to underperform

- Acceleration in the trend towards alternative beverages and an increasingly rapid decline in at-home breakfast consumption derived the overall sales of white milk

- It was a very erratic year for tea consumption, driven by pricing fluctuations and also by the fact that consumers are moving towards higher quality, less frequent purchases
